For the beach brides, consider these things to help you choose the perfect beach wedding gowns:

• Ease of transport – Most beach weddings are held out of town. You want to make sure that you can carry it without difficulties. Choose something that you can pack with your other stuff without having to worry of loosing its form.

• Design and materials – Temperature is one of the concerns in beach wedding. Most of the time, they are held when the weather is sunny. Therefore, there is no reason for you to select thick clothing materials for your gown and go for heavy designs. Choose designs that are subtle, simple yet classy.

• Ability to hold its shape – There are many outdoor factors that can distort the shape of your gown. It can be the temperature or the wind. Thus, it is important to find gowns that are able to keep their form despite the presence of these factors.

• Comfort – You should be able to move freely with what you wear. Do not choose body-hugging gowns on the beach. It might be too difficult for you to walk on the sand. You also want to be able to breathe properly in it, especially in a nerve-racking occasion like this.

Many brides struggle with finding the perfect beach wedding dress or find the perfect wedding gown for them only to realise while it was perfect for them it wasn’t perfect for the beach.

To make sure you don’t make that mistake follow these simple rules.

Make sure your beach wedding gown is the right length

A traditional bridal dress generally hits the floor and has a train this isn’t going to work on a sandy beach. If you still want a long dress make sure it stops around your ankles. This will help keep you cool as well as not getting in the way when you walk along the beach and getting stained by the sand. Depending on your style and your personal preference it’s perfectly acceptable to wear a shorter dress on the beach, if you want to show of you legs opt for something above the knee if you feel like your legs aren’t worthy of being shown off then try a calf or ankle length dress.

If you know that the beach that you’re getting married at is known to be windy you need to consider the effect this will have on your bridal gown and your hair. An ankle length dress could prove difficult to walk in if the wind keeps wrapping itself around your legs. If you’ve got any layers or ruffles then the wind will constantly catch these and you don’t want to spend your wedding ceremony pushing ruffles back down so you can see what’s going on. In fact its better not to buy dresses with ruffles or layers and sand likes to find a way into these nooks and crannies and you’ll never get it out before you head back to your hotel.

Make sure your wedding dress is created with thin, light breathable material

If you’re getting married on a beach, I’m going to assume you’re getting married somewhere sunny and hot, the last thing you want to do is overheat and sweat all your make up off on your wedding day. Choose fabric like cotton, chiffon or silk to keep you cool, these fabrics are also light and thin so wedding dresses created from these fabrics are easily transportable.

Make sure you can transport your wedding dress

If you’ve tried on traditional wedding gowns in the bridal shops then you’ll know that there’s no way that a dress like that is going to fit into your suitcase. Plus do you remember how heavy they are? Just think of the excess baggage you’ll end up paying. Your beach ceremony dress should be made from light thin material so it’s easy to transport.
